KIM, TAE HYUN, Ph.D.


Professor Tae Hyun Kim is Assistant Professor of Dep't of Agricultural & Biosystems Engineering and Natural Resources Ecology & Management at Iowa State University. He received his Bachelor’s degree in Chemical Engineering from the Han Yang University in Seoul, Korea in 1994. Dr. Kim then has worked as a Process Engineer at two companies for more than 5 years; Samsung Engineering Inc., and LG Chemical Inc. He came to U.S. in 1999 to pursue his Ph.D. degree. He studied under Professor Y.Y. Lee at Auburn University and received his Doctor of Philosophy degree in 2004. In 2005, he started his first professional career in the U.S. as a Chemical Engineer at USDA-ARS-ERRC (Agricultural Research Service, Eastern Regional Research Center) in Wyndmoor, PA. In 2007, Dr. Kim became Assistant Professor and this position is for full time research (50%) and teaching (50%). Dr. Kim has devoted himself to the biofuels and biorenewable research for over 10 years.
Dr. Kim’s research interest has been in Biochemical Engineering in the area of novel pretreatment, fractionation and bioconversion of lignocellulosic biomass and grains into fuels, value added chemicals, food and bio-based products. Dr. Kim has developed novel pretreatment and fractionation methods for biomass using thermochemical methods including Soaking in Aqueous Ammonia (SAA), Low-liquid ARP (ammonia recycle percolation), multi-stage fractionation process using hot water and ammonia, etc. Dr. Kim has authored or co-authored a book chapter, and numerous peer-reviewed papers and presentations.
